The U.S.-Indonesia trade pact, valued at $34 billion, marks a pivotal moment in bilateral economic relations. Set to be finalized by July 9, 2025, the agreement aims to resolve tariff disputes, boost trade, and position Indonesia as a linchpin in global supply chains. For investors, this deal opens doors to opportunities in energy, critical minerals, and aerospace—sectors poised for growth as the two nations recalibrate their economic ties.

The pact's most transformative element lies in critical minerals. Indonesia, home to 40% of global nickel reserves, is negotiating partnerships with U.S. firms to build smelting and refining facilities. This aligns with U.S. goals to secure EV supply chains, as nickel, cobalt, and bauxite are essential for batteries and advanced electronics.
